## v2.8.1 — GrowCell Controller

Heads up: we renamed `DRIFT_COMP` to `SENSOR_DRIFT_CORRECTION` after the Willowvale greenhouse pilot showed the old name confused everyone into thinking it controlled humidity offsets. Same behavior, clearer name. The drift model itself is unchanged — it still recalibrates the soil-temp probes every six hours. Old configs will warn but keep working until v3.0. When you update the deploy env, the calibration service token goes on the next line.

vault entry, fadup-tagag: RELAY_SECRET8=2fd92179

**Internal Memo – Brennick Licensing Dispute**

To the Board: our counterparty, Solvane Industries, maintains that the Brennick patent licence covers derivative products; our counsel disagrees. Mediation is scheduled for next month. Exposure, if we lose outright, is material but manageable. We recommend continuing negotiations while preparing a fallback position. The board should consider the following in assessing our posture.

management briefing: Only 7 of the 100 pilot accounts renewed Zorath, so a churn review is set for April 15.

rotatekit is the internal utility that cycles credentials across the Dunmore fleet. Rotation runs nightly; failures page the platform channel. Reviewers should check that every new secret type registers a rollback handler. Audit logs ship to Glasswren within five minutes. To inspect rotation history yourself, authenticate to Glasswren with the read-only key below.

app token of fajop-fahif = qvz4-AnML

Heads up: the Quenlow password reset revamp ships tonight. Changes: single-use links, 15-minute expiry, new throttle on the Marston gateway. Old reset emails die at cutover — expect a few support tickets. Contractors: don't touch the legacy `pwreset` module; it's deleted next sprint. Verify your local env against the release build, identified by the token below.

build token for tawif-bahip: htk31_68bba16e1afabfef4ecc69408c06f16